When the hydrogen production plant is shut down and during cyclic cooling, could hydrogen reduce the catalysts in the feed hydrogenation reactor?
Reply #22019-03-14
It shouldn’t, it needs to be at high temperatures to be reduced, right?
Reply #32019-03-18
The catalyst is reduced only when the temperature exceeds 200 degrees
